Cranendonck

Cranendonck (population: 20,318) is a municipality in the southern Netherlands, in the province of North Brabant. The municipality covers an area of 78.14 km². The municipality of Cranendonck consists the following towns, villages and townships: Budel[?], Budel-Dorplein[?], Budel-Schoot[?], Gastel[?], Kernen[?], Maarheeze[?], Soerendonk[?].
